Can GeForce RTX 4090 run PrimeOrbial?

Great

The GeForce RTX 4090 handles PrimeOrbial well at 1080p, delivering approximately 753 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 565 FPS.

About

PrimeOrbial (2019) is a unique 3D physics-based action platformer that invites players to explore the vibrant RainbowVerse. The game stands out for its innovative in-game World Creator, allowing users to bounce, tether, hover, and fly through whimsical environments. With features that cater to casual players and creative minds alike, PrimeOrbial offers a blend of action, adventure, and simulation that keeps the gameplay fresh and engaging.
